National Institutes of Health Informatics

NIHI is a virtual, self sustaining institute of institutes operating under the concept of an academic Community of Practice. It is established as a federal not-for-profit corporation in Canada. NIHI serves as a co-ordinator and facilitator that assists in defining, fostering the development of, and bonding together local Health Informatics (HI) initiatives in academia and industry dedicated to HI research. NIHI itself is not intended as a locus of research, but rather it will catalyze, foster, facilitate and participate in research carried out by its component entities.

NIHI will have a dominant focus on the problems and issues that are perceived as important by the health system and private industry as it seeks to deliver the basis for products and services that are needed by the health system. It will also pursue the offering of professional education programs and other outreach initiatives that complement but do not compete with existing programs.
